Ironstone Pudding/Food Mold – Late 1800's

This is a wonderful Victorian Era English white ironstone pudding or food mold – sometime spelt mould. This lovely mold dates from the period where ornate and elegant were synonymous and even food for the table was molded into ornate and decorative shapes. This fancy, oval antique ironstone pudding mold has a church window like interior side and a domed top as if to produce an edible church apse when used!

This beautiful mold is in excellent condition with one tiny fleabite on the rim and one interior spot of very light discoloration consistent with age and use. This fabulously ornate piece weighs just over 1 pound, is 3 ½ inches tall, the mouth opening measures 5 by 3 ¾ inches and the base measure 2 ½ by 2 inches.
